Legal Documents Required in Building a House in the Philippines A copy of the lot title or lot plan. Affidavit of consent from the owner or contract of sale. Tax declaration. Latest tax receipts. The owners or building permit applicants or Community Tax Certificate. Lot survey care of subdivision.
Five (5) copies of Bill of Materials and Specification signed and sealed by an engineer or an architect on every page. Locational Clearance. Photocopy of PTR # and PRC license of all concerned engineers and architects. Clearance from the DPWH if the construction is located along National Highway. DOLE Clearance.
There are consequences for not getting a permit. You could face a fine, or the municipality may force you to remove walls, ceilings, cabinets and other finishes so that an inspector can determine if the work complies with the building requirements. In the worst case, theyll have the renovation removed entirely.
